City Of Ships Offering "Ultraluminal" For Name-Your-Price Downlaod
Six months after its worldwide release, the latest City Of Ships album "Ultraluminal" is now available as a name-your-price download (even free) through Bandcamp here. Vocalist/guitarist Eric Jernigan explains:
"The level of work and reinvention that went into this record set a new standard for us as a band. While touring on these songs this year we met so many people who've been inspired by them, which reinforced the fact that this music is a gift for our listeners as much as it is catharsis for ourselves.
"With that in mind we're celebrating the album's achievement half a year later by offering it up for an affordable price to anyone who either missed it or couldn't afford it back in the spring. We hope it brings you even a fraction of the joy we experienced in making it."
